Ukraine to receive Piranha III armored personnel carrier and heavy mortars from Denmark - media

Denmark will give Ukraine wheeled armored personnel carriers Piranha III.
According to the Danish edition OLFI , 25 armored personnel carriers in the 8x8 version will be transferred to Ukraine.
Piranha is a family of wheeled armored personnel carriers developed by the Swiss company MOWAG. This is one of the most massive armored vehicle platforms in the world. The Danish army is currently being re-equipped with the Piranha V armored personnel carrier.
Also, Denmark will transfer to Ukraine 50 M113 tracked armored personnel carriers and M10 heavy mortars, along with thousands of mortar shells for them.
